    So there's been some crap go down in my, and my friends life in recent years that directly related to my family and means I have little contact with them anymore. About a year ago, they came to my house, uninvited, to verbally accost (so?) me, and this isn't the first time they've done this, so I figured my shields needed stepping up and put together a bit more of a physical shield spell.

    It's simply rock salt from the cupboard, and ashes from our hearth to make 'black salt. I had excess dog-tooth spar on hand (Icelandic calcite) so charged it to protect the corners. And then let it all sit there for a year...

    it is an old thread - but it is the top thread in the category - so no harm done in adding...

    just a quick word that is knowledge to most but that I have seen overlooked numerous times...

    protection and cleansings are great - but they should be followed up with charging/recharging for your own magikal practice - after a good cleansing I just use dragons blood to recharge the atmosphere and then a small ritual/circle to invite the Gods Goddesses and positive energies back in...
